Chapter 82 A little episode about the tiger and the white deer

Chapter 82 A little episode about the tiger and the white deer

The demonic sound penetrated her ears, as if countless invisible threads were binding the white deer, driving her to take steps towards the depths of the forest like a puppet on strings.

Meng De quickly held Bai Lu's shoulders.

She looked back, her expression full of anxiety and reluctance, but her body still refused to obey her orders. Under the control of the demonic voice, she started fighting with Meng De, and her moves were deadly and fierce, with a posture that would kill anyone who stood in my way.

In terms of cultivation strength, Bai Lu is far behind Meng De, but now Meng De is looking forward and backward, while trying to prevent himself from hitting too hard, and at the same time breaking down her punching moves that leave no room for the flesh, he is inevitably stretched.

To untie the bell, one must tie the bell. Meng De knew that if he wanted to save Bai Lu, he must find the source of the sound.With sweeping eyes, he caught an erratic black figure in the forest, and rushed to catch up.

The sound of the piano became more and more urgent, like fast and furious iron hooves.

Meng De was only slightly dizzy at first. Under the ever-increasing sound of the piano, things in front of him suddenly became larger and smaller, and it was extremely difficult to even stand still.

He covered his ears and marched hard, finally seeing the true face of Qin Mo in Lushan.

It was a pale little face shrouded in a black robe. It looked exactly like the white deer, just like twins, but its face was a little more sinister and gloomy.

"I said, you can't escape." Qin Mo didn't know when he had restrained Bailu in front of him, grabbed her long hair and joked: "You have learned how to find a lover, and you are good at it, why not let us dig it up?" Take a look at his heart and see if he is sincere?"

"Let him go, I'll go back with you." Bai Lu kept begging.

"Whether you let him go or not, you have to go back and you still want to negotiate terms with me?" Qin Mo raised his eyes and scratched Bailu's frightened cheeks with his bright red cardamom-like nails.

Bailu's pupils shrank sharply, not because of pain, but because she saw Meng De behind Qin Mo suddenly jump up and attempt a sneak attack.

The huge tiger palm has the power to split mountains and rubble. Even if the piano demon has sensitive five senses and narrowly avoids it before it lands, it will inevitably leave three bloody traces on its back where the tiger claws scratched it.

There was no emotion on Qin Mo's face, and the corners of his mouth became even more sneer. Instead, Bai Lu groaned in pain, and then spit out a mouthful of blood.

"How could this happen..." Meng De was surprised.

Bai Lu endured the severe pain and said: "The piano demon and I are of the same body, and the injuries she suffered will also be reflected back to me."

"You are just a little totem on my real body. I have to figure out who is the master and who is the slave." Qin Mo sneered, his eyes full of disdain.

Bai Lu looked like he was about to die, his eyes full of sadness: "But if you don't have me, you can't be alone. Isn't that the reason why you tried every means to trap me by your side?"

Qin Mo's expression suddenly changed: "You dare to threaten me?"

Two lines of clear tears flowed from the corners of Bai Lu's eyes. He didn't know when there was an arrow in his hand. The tip of the arrow sank deeply into his heart. Blood surged like a spring, dyeing the snow-white clothes red.

Meng De's eyes were splitting after witnessing all this. The arrowhead was pulled out from her back that day and had been secretly hidden by Bai Lu. It turned out that she had already been prepared to die with the piano demon.

"Don't even think about threatening me with death!" Qin Mo rolled Bai Lu into his robe and disappeared in a flash.

Meng De relied on the beast's unique perception of the smell of blood to follow closely.

Bailu's injury seemed to also affect the piano demon's mana, and the figure under the robe slowed down sharply.

Meng De is [-]% sure that he can defeat the piano demon in this state, but this is meaningless. The most important thing is to keep Bailu alive.

He followed Qin Mo to a secluded courtyard, where many farmers were busy working with their heads down. These people had dull faces and empty eyes. Under their feet, rare herbs grew everywhere.Previously, I heard from Bai Lu that the Qin Demon controlled the Shennong clan and created a wonderful place for them to heal and rest. This must be this place.

Meng De was wandering outside the hospital, wanting to go in and see Bailu's injury, but he was worried that the piano demon would fight with him and delay the best opportunity for healing. After much thought, he decided to endure it until tomorrow.

Before dawn, Meng De came to the house again, but was shocked by the scene in front of him.

There was no trace of the farmers in the yard. The herbs that were growing everywhere yesterday were now cut down to only a few weeds fluttering in the wind.

Meng De rushed into the yard and opened the door.

The house had obviously experienced a catastrophe, and it was completely devastated and dilapidated. It could be seen that last night was not peaceful. Could it be that the enemy was retaliating and cleaning up the house?

While feeling uneasy, Tiger Ear caught a slight movement under the bed, and Meng De lifted the entire bed board away, followed by a piercing scream.

"Ahh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hhh!!" "The grievances have their own owners, and the debtors have their own owners. It is the piano demon who persecutes you, it has nothing to do with me!" A broom man wearing a servant's uniform cried holding his head.

"Where is the piano demon now?" Meng De asked.

The broom spirit was shaking violently, and he answered tremblingly: "Qin Demon? Wasn't the Qin Demon executed on the spot by you Shennong people last night?"

Meng De was startled: "What about the white deer?"

"White Deer and Qin Mo are one body, and their two souls live and die together. Naturally... naturally they are dead..."

Meng De couldn't believe what happened in just one night. He grabbed the broom spirit's chest and shouted: "Impossible! Aren't the Shennong people controlled by the piano demon?"

The broom spirit was so frightened that he lost his mind and said with a cry: "It's true, the Shennong family did not know when they lifted the curse of the piano demon to bewitch the music, mixed the poison with the herbs and offered it, and the white deer had no way to recover. They were one and the same." As a result, the Qin Demon was greatly weakened and could not escape even with its wings. Those farmers beat the Qin Demon to death with a hoe each..."

Meng De's face turned pale and his eyes stung: "Where is the body? Why can't I see the body?"

The broom spirit pointed at a guqin with all its strings cut off in the corner: "The corpse...the body is there. That guqin is the real body of the Qin Demon and the White Deer."

Meng De picked up the guqin and held it in his arms. The lifelike white deer totem on the guqin came into view. He couldn't help stroking the totem, but he couldn't feel a trace of spiritual power fluctuations.

Strong regret blocked my chest, it would have been nice if I hadn't left yesterday, no!If only he had never met her before, Bailu would not have stolen the elixir for himself and exposed his whereabouts, and he could be a free mountain elf as he wished.

Meng De planned to avenge White Deer, but when he found the Shennong clan and prepared to kill them, he saw these farmers using herbs to treat animals injured in the wildfire.

If the piano demon hadn't controlled them first, how could these kind-hearted Shennong people rise up to resist?

After all, Bailu was also implicated in Qin Mo's evil deeds. Now that the culprit has received his retribution, he really can't convince himself to hurt others again.

Mengde, whose revenge was fruitless, could only return to the forest in despair with his guqin in his arms.

At that time, the tiger tribe was in a period of internal fighting among the leaderless tigers fighting for territory. In order to relieve his grief, Meng De could only keep fighting duels, so that he had no time to think about Bai Lu's death.

As a result, he unintentionally became the leader of the tiger clan in the first battle. Later, by chance, he was recruited into the blood clan demon lord and became Mingguang's capable general.
